美文网首页
计算机基础-01信息表示

计算机基础-01信息表示

作者: 周一ing | 来源:发表于2018-02-15 15:52 被阅读0次

二进制
计算机世界是0与1的世界,也就是二进制。二进制是什么呢?
在数学中我们所认识的数字也就是现实生活中所使用的数字是使用十进制,比如15用十进制来解释其实是:15=510的0次方 + 110的1次方。
所以以此类推,二进制中如10=02的0次方+12的1次方。

计算机识别0和1
计算机又是怎么表示0和1呢?
计算机中RAM存
储正在使用的程序和文件,硬盘则是文件永久储存的地方。硬盘实际上由若干磁盘构成,磁盘上大量的有序的磁性粒子完成,磁性则可以表示0和1。当需要对文件进行读写时,实际上是发出电脉冲信号移动读写头改变磁性粒子的磁性或者是得到磁性粒子的磁性。

ASCII码
有了二进制,只能表示数字,可是现实生活中用到文本的地方也很多,也就是由若干字符构成,比如字母abc。由于最初计算机是由美国人发明的,所以在美式键盘中,数字和字母应该用哪些二进制数表示呢?这就需要统一的约定,将数字与字符对应起来,称为编码。所以诞生了ASSCI码。基础ASCII码表示128个字符,扩展ASCII码表示256个字符。其他国家则又根据自己的需求发展了对应语言的编码体系,比如汉字的GBK编码。图像,音频也有其对应的编码体系转换成二进制。

存储单位
多少位二进制码才能表示完256个字符呢,答案是8位(256=2的8次方,对应的二进制码也就是1000 0000),8位(bit)等于1个字节(Byte),也就是存储空间的最小计量单位,位则是数据的最小单位,再往大则是日常生活中更常见的KB,MB,GB,TB。与以前学的单位换算不同,由于计算机使用二进制,因此1KB=1*2的10次方(Byte)。

相关文章

网友评论

      本文标题:计算机基础-01信息表示

      本文链接:https://www.haomeiwen.com/subject/cwhutftx.html